We are looking for an experienced MIG Welder to join our production team, specialising in the fabrication of excavator buckets and heavy-duty attachments. You’ll be working with mild steel, carrying out multi-run MIG welds, and producing robust, high-quality components built to withstand tough environments.
Key Responsibilities:
*
MIG welding (multi-run) on mild steel plate and structural components
*
Reading and working from engineering drawings
*
Operating workshop machinery, tools, and equipment safely
*
Ensuring all welds meet quality and safety standards
*
Working as part of a team to meet production deadlines
Requirements:
*
Proven MIG welding experience (preferably in heavy fabrication)
*
Strong ability to carry out multi-pass runs on mild steel
*
Competent in reading fabrication/engineering drawings
*
Good attention to detail and commitment to quality
*
Ability to work independently or as part of a team
*
Reliable, punctual and hard-working
Shifts and Pay Rates
Shift are Mon-Thurs 07.30-16.30 & Fri 07.00-12.00
* Basic 40 hours = £15.22
* 41-45 hours = £19.52
* 45+ = £21.96
